2023年6月29日发(作者:)
如何应用自动化测试进行易用性和可靠性测试
自动化测试已经成为软件开发过程中必不可少的一环。它可以减少测试时间,提高测试效率,更好地保障软件的质量。而在自动化测试技术中,易用性测试和可靠性测试也是必不可少的环节。那么,如何应用自动化测试进行易用性和可靠性测试呢?
一、易用性测试的自动化
易用性测试是指测试软件的人机交互界面是否友好、直观,是否符合用户操作习惯,在使用过程中是否能够让用户感到舒适。易用性测试通常需要进行大量的手动测试和用户体验反馈。但是,通过自动化测试,可以更好地测试软件的易用性。
1.界面测试
界面测试是易用性测试中最重要的一部分。通过自动化测试工具可以模拟用户对软件界面的操作,比如点击按钮、输入文本、选择下拉菜单等。这样可以快速地测出软件中存在的易用性问题,比如功能定位不明确、操作过程繁琐等。 2.超链接测试
许多软件中都存在超链接跳转的情况。通过自动化测试工具可以模拟用户点击超链接后跳转到其他页面的流程,检测超链接的跳转是否正确、目标页面是否能够正常加载等问题。
3.表单测试
表单测试包括输入文本、选择下拉菜单、勾选多选框等场景。通过自动化测试工具可以进行这些操作,测试表单的正确性是否符合设计要求,以及是否容易操作等。
二、可靠性测试的自动化
可靠性测试是指检测软件在长时间运行过程中是否稳定、可靠。对于许多大型软件,可以通过自动化测试手段进行可靠性测试。
1.压力测试
压力测试是可靠性测试的重要部分。通过自动化工具,可以同时模拟多个用户对软件进行压力测试,以测试软件的稳定性和容错性。压力测试可以检测软件承受多大的负载能力,并定位软件的性能瓶颈。
2.功能测试
功能测试是可靠性测试中必不可少的部分。通过自动化测试工具,可以测试软件中各个功能是否能够正常运行、是否符合设计要求等。功能测试可以帮助开发人员找出软件中的潜在缺陷,提高软件的稳定性和可靠性。
3.时序测试
时序测试主要是测试软件中各个模块之间的时序关系是否正确。通过自动化测试工具,可以记录软件中各个模块的交互时间、调用的先后顺序等,来检测软件的可靠性。
结语
自动化测试是软件测试的一个重要环节。通过自动化测试,不仅可以减少测试时间、提高测试效率,还可以保证软件的质量。在易用性测试和可靠性测试中,自动化测试同样具有不可替代的优势。如果你还没有尝试过自动化测试,可以考虑引入自动化测试工具,来提高软件质量和工作效率。
发布者:admin,转转请注明出处:http://www.yc00.com/web/1688019273a67276.html
评论列表(0条)